A wonderful 52' Motor Yacht for family and friends with all the amenities under a fiberglass, hard top, newly enclosed Isinglass bridge and custom Dual STIDD seating. This vessel is very well maintained and ready to cruise. Having very comfortable accommodations in the aft stateroom with walk around queen size bed, dressing vanity, bathroom with fresh water, electric head,separate tub and separate shower, all en suite, and all with direct access to the aft deck.Her two-stateroom floor plan with lots of space is arranged with the galley and dinette down-maximizing the salon area. The well-crafted teak woodwork and upscale furnishing make for a very inviting environment for comfortable living and entertainment. The aft deck has plenty of room for entertaining and fishing, as well. Moonstruck has three helm stations: flybridge, salon and the aft deck. Last but not least, your Forward Stateroom is a spacious, lengthey V-Berth, bathroom with fresh water, electric head and plenty of storage for long travels. The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 1990 Californian 52 is a classic motor yacht known for its spacious design and reliable performance. Here are some of the pros and cons associated with this model:
Pros
Spacious Interior: The Californian 52 offers generous living space with comfortable accommodations, making it ideal for extended cruising or entertaining guests.
Solid Construction: Built with quality materials and craftsmanship, this yacht provides durability and a sturdy feel on the water.
Classic Styling: The timeless design appeals to those who appreciate traditional yacht aesthetics.
Good Performance: Equipped with dependable engines, the 52 delivers steady and reliable cruising capabilities.
Functional Layout: The layout includes practical features such as ample storage, well-equipped galley, and multiple cabins for versatility.
Cons
Older Design: Being a 1990 model, some aspects of the design and onboard systems may feel dated compared to modern yachts.
Maintenance Requirements: As with any older vessel, ongoing maintenance and potential upgrades may be necessary to keep the yacht in optimal condition.
Fuel Efficiency: Larger displacement and older engine technology can result in higher fuel consumption compared to newer, more efficient models.
Limited Electronics: Original navigation and entertainment systems may need updating to meet current standards.
Handling: While stable, the yacht’s handling characteristics may not be as nimble as more contemporary designs.
